Bianucci, Roughriders Slam Midland 13-6
June 13, 2011 - Texas League (TL1)
Frisco RoughRiders News Release
Behind a seven-run fourth inning and a season-high 20 base hits, the RoughRiders cruised past the Midland RockHounds 13-6 Monday night from Citibank Ballpark.
Already enjoying a 4-1 advantage when the fourth began, Frisco (34-28) sent 11 men to the plate in a frame that set a new season high for runs in a single inning. After a Tommy Mendonca RBI single, Mike Bianucci clubbed a grand slam to left field. It was the RoughRiders' first grand slam of 2011 and Bianucci's team-leading 14th home run. Bianucci finished the game a triple away from the cycle.
Jose Ruiz immediately followed Bianucci with a solo shot of his own, and Engel Beltre finished off the fourth with an RBI double.
The 'Riders scored twice in the first, third and fifth. Mendonca went 4-for-6 with four RBIs and three runs scored, while Ruiz went 2-for-3 with three RBIs.
In all, eight of the nine Frisco starters added at least one hit, and seven 'Riders had multi-hit efforts.
Frisco starter Jake Brigham (3-5) worked six innings and allowed six runs, but only three of them were earned. The right-hander surrendered six hits and struck out six RockHounds.
Corey Young stranded three over a scoreless pair of innings, and Justin Miller tossed a scoreless ninth.
Midland (25-37) scored in three different innings. Matt Sulentic went deep for the third time this season on a two-run bomb in the sixth.
The RoughRiders and RockHounds resume this four-game series Tuesday night at 6:30. Former Cy Young Award winner Brandon Webb will make his second rehab start for Frisco, and he will oppose Jason Bergmann. Pre-game coverage along the RoughRiders Baseball Network begins at 6.
QUICK HITS: The RoughRiders posted their second-highest run total Monday...Frisco scored 18 runs in a win at Northwest Arkansas June 3...That total was also the highest for a Frisco offense against Midland since June 16, 2009, when the 'Riders won 15-6.
